    I'm Tyler.  Military Husband, stay at home Dad and Vet.  We are PCS'ing to Zama in June.  The questions I have are things my wife will probably not ask her sponsor as they are not a "priority" to her.

    1. Housing: We have a son now....and trying for another currently (well not exactly now but you get what I mean).  Which type of housing would most suit us?  If we are not preggers by the time we get there will we still get housing as if it were only the three of us?

    2: HD CABLE TV!!!!: I'm a TV junkie.  An American TV junkie!!!!  I've looked into nationphone.com.  It looks promising.  I will never watch AFN again.  HELL NO!!!  nationphone is a streaming service that streams in 720P local channels and some cable channels.  They also provide a DVR.  Any other suggestions for American TV culture?

    3: INTERNET:  How expensive and fast is the internet there?  Does it matter where you are housed?

    4: PHONE: We have AT&T iPhones.  Are they compatible in Japan somehow, someway?

    5: SPORTS BARS!!!! : I'm serious!!!  I'm a guy who loves a beer and a ball game.  Any place on post or outside of post with a bunch of TV's, beer, vodka and food?

    Housing, you will get the housing you are entitled to for the sponsors rank, position and family size.  So don't expect a 3,000 foot home w/pool.  Generally everyone has something smaller in Japan but everyone gets by.

    HD....... I pay 133. a month for basic cable, and high speed internet.  Where I'm at (not Zama) they have a few HD channels for more money.  If you live off base, you may find that you need a SAT Dish for English.  There are a lot of people streaming TV from the states too, which may be a good option for you if you have to have to have certain shows, etc.

    Internet speed is decent, no issues.  Korea has the fastest internet speeds in the world which is just trivia.

    Your ATT telephones most likely won't be compatible in Japan, my iPhones, and even an old razor weren't.  I pay about 40.00 a month for two cell phones (non iPhones).

    Sports bars, you have a few on or around Zama.  The best Mexican food is there too and he can get all the channels you need.  Make sure you go to Pancho Villas and see Dave Scott.  You have an Outback, Red Lobster nearby too.

    It won't be as convenient as you have it now but everything your concerned about you can find here.

    As for your tv questions. The cable here has gotten much better compared to years ago but it also still has its quirks. We get over 100 american tv channels. Americable also now has about 10-15 channels in HD including AFN Sports in HD so you get to see a lot of sports in HD. The Bigten network and like 1 or 2 other sports channels are also in HD. We pay about $160 for our cable and internet. We have all channels except for like showtime. We only have the middle level internet speed. We also have 5 cable boxes 2 of which are dvr's so that drives the cost up a little bit. I am a sports junkie and was scared about missing everything coming over here. However, I have been pretty satisfied so far. Even during the peak of football season you usually get 3 different games on at 1 time on the afn channels and each channel usually has double headers which is a lot better than regular cable in the states where only 1 channel gets the double header. Unless of course you have directv and get the nfl pass.

    Here is the website for Camp Zama TV/Internet/Telephone Provider.

    http://www.atcc-gns.com/services/Ca...fault.aspx

    They are the only choice for these services. You could not get TV if you did some steaming type service. Same for phone you have options with vonage and magicjack. But you are not going to get around there internet. There is wimax service that can bypass using allied but do not know anyone that has used to know if it's any good in this area.

    There are tons of iPhones over here, it's just the ones from the states aren't compatible unless you unlock it (Jail-break) and then find a company to allow you to use it. I have heard of a few people doing that, personally I think you would be better off just getting one here. I have one that I unlocked years ago, and the "extra" programs didn't really work as well as Apple APPS so reset it after about 6 months.

    I have found the iPad to be a little more convenient to use than the iPhone, Wi-Fi can be found all over but there are plenty of iPhones here too and obviously the 3G/4G signal is nearly everywhere.
